    Basically the cheapest wired headsets are enough for skype when you are able to configure your sound solution the correct way. You should not think that you get a hifi grade voip connection If you dont manage that maybe get something with usb connection which is basically the same as a standard wired headset plus usb soundcard. I would not really recommend using a bt headset. I have got a mono one only, but i think the delay you have got with it will be with a stereo one as well, which is VERY annoying.
